Wellness Counseling: The Evidence Base for Practice
Myers, Jane E.; Sweeney, Thomas J.
Journal of Counseling & Development, v86 n4 p482-493 Fall 2008
Wellness conceptualized as "the" paradigm for counseling provides strength-based strategies for assessing clients, conceptualizing issues developmentally, and planning interventions to remediate dysfunction and optimize growth. Wellness counseling models have stimulated significant research that helps to form the evidence base for practice in the counseling field. The development of these models is explained, results of studies using the models are reviewed, and implications for research needed to further inform clinical practice and advocacy efforts are discussed.
